Job Description

The Senior Programmer is responsible for managing the inflow of a variety of healthcare claims and EMR databases, checking quality, developing specifications, transforming data to a common data model, and publishing data for use by statistical programmers, analysts and data scientists across the company. The qualified candidate must also be able to provide reports, presentations and detailed explanations to epidemiologists, analysts and programmers and work in collaboration with both internal and external partners. Prior experience with large databases and data management methods are strongly desired, as well as experience with SQL, Python, SAS, and visualization tools such as Spotfire. In addition to technical acuity, strong documentation, communication, and time management skills are essential. Basic Qualifications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Statistics, Mathematics, or other subject with high statistical and programming content 3 years of SAS statistical programming experience 3 years of Python programming experience Database querying, transformation and quality control using SQL Experience with real world healthcare data, such as MarketScan, Optum, PharMetrics, Medicare and/or EMR databases Experience communicating with data vendors and holding vendors accountable on data quality and support inquiries Ability to work independently and on teams Is a self-starter who manages their own time Preferred Qualifications Master’s degree in Epidemiology, Biostatistics, Computer Science, or other subject with high statistical and programming content Experience with the Hadoop database platform and Impala or Hive SQL Experience with the Databricks programming environment (Spark, Python, R) Reporting and visualization with Spotfire Experience in software development & design life cycle, ideally using Agile methodology Pharmaceutical industry experience
